When working with felt or sinnamay you quite often mould these materials over a wooden block to create the shape of the hat. For felt you use steam to soften the felt hood and the stretch it over the desired shape and pin it in position and wait for it to dry out. Wooden blocks are, unfortunately, very expensive as it's…

Lightweight multi-use hat block for straw hat forming. To determine your head size, and which block to order, run a flexible tape measure around your head where a hat would sit. Across the forehead and including the "ball" of the back of the head. If the number is a fraction go with the next size up. Sizes 19” - 24” circumference.
